The crypto market is currently in its longest stretch of price stability since January 2023, igniting heated debates about whether this signals an accumulation phase or a distribution one. The community is split, with some holding optimistic views while others express skepticism about the market's future direction.

Mixed Sentiments in the Community

With price stability evident, many in the crypto sphere perceive this as an ideal time for accumulation. However, not everyone agrees. Recent comments from various forums shed light on this division:

This blend of enthusiasm and doubt illustrates a community grappling with conflicting perspectives on market dynamics.

Analyzing User Perspectives

While some express eagerness for potential gains, others highlight the risk of further declines. Key themes emerge from the discussions:

  1. Development of Layer 1 Dapps: Commenters emphasize that forthcoming product developments will significantly impact price movements.

  2. Market Skepticism: Several voices remark on the potential for market stagnation, emphasizing a cautious stance.

  3. Long-term Outlook: Optimism for a future bull run remains, although some believe it could be years away.

"This does not mean accumulation at all, it looks more like distribution," one user asserted, fueling ongoing debates.
